About this school

Monkfield Park Primary School is a community primary school in Cambridge. It teaches children aged 4 to 11 and has 399 pupils on roll.

You can read Ofsted's latest judgement for the school below. Where the Department for Education has published them, its results and pupil characteristics appear below. Numbers and a report only go so far, so visit in person before you apply.

Ofsted judgement

England: previous inspection framework
Inspected 27 June 2024 · short inspection
Good

Confirmed by a short inspection, not a full one

Ofsted's most recent visit was a short inspection on 27 June 2024, where inspectors confirmed the school remains Good. The school's last full inspection took place before September 2019, so its area grades are not part of Ofsted's current published data. Older reports are on the school's Ofsted page.

Progress measures ended nationally after the 2022/23 school year, when the key stage 1 assessments they were based on were stopped. Blank progress figures in later years are not missing school data.

How Monkfield Park Primary School compares

Monkfield Park Primary School ranked 63rd of 195 primary schools in Cambridgeshire for KS2 results in 2024/25. Its KS2 result was higher than 61% of England primary schools that published results in 2024/25. Its absence rate was lower than 85% of England schools in 2024/25.

Is Monkfield Park Primary School full?
Monkfield Park Primary School has capacity for 420 pupils and 399 on roll (95%), so it is close to full. Places are allocated through the local authority's admissions process, so capacity alone does not tell you whether a place is available.
